Google Cardboard




Electronic gadgets are amongst the most popular gift items during the holiday season, but often times, they’re pretty expensive.

If you’re looking for an amazing holiday gift that won’t break the bank and will amaze techies and non-techies alike, I’ve got the perfect thing: Google Cardboard!

I’ve talked about this wonderful way to experience virtual reality in the past and if you’ve never seen it in action, I promise you, it will be the hit of any holiday gift giving party.

Google Cardboard is nothing more than a small kit that turns just about any smartphone into a virtual reality headset.

There are a bunch of amazing apps that range from concert videos with Paul McCartney to virtual field trips with the Expeditions app.

You can even watch 360 degree YouTube videos using Google Cardboard that will totally immerse you into what you’re watching.

For 15 to 30 dollars you can get one of the coolest gifts around or even make it yourself at https://google.com/cardboard.
